Department OverviewThis role is part of the Canada Systems Engineering Team, providing Post-Sale SI deployment support for Motorola's ASTRO 25 and adjacent product portfolios, and participating in Service activities such as system upgrades, ad hoc Engineering consulting and technical services.

The Motorola Solutions team comprises Sales, Project Management, Systems Engineering and System Technologist personnel working together in a high performance culture, often with demanding cycle times and high customer expectations as we work to deploy mission critical communication systems. Many of these systems are designed around the APCO Project 25 communications standard, often with interfaces to other critical customers sub-systems. With the growth of data services some of our customer’s mobile wireless networks are being enhanced with connectivity to LTE infrastructure leveraging compelling applications and live mobile video, supplementing our traditional core voice and narrow-band data networks.

The Senior Systems Engineer will take responsibility for and oversee all technical aspects of an assigned project from award until system acceptance.

This involves:

  • Final Design and implementation of the radio network including infrastructure, subscribers and mobile backhaul
  • Customer presentations
  • System staging
  • System acceptance testing
  • Radio coverage testing and interference mitigation
  • Radio system licensing (ISED)
  • Preparation of system fleet-map, encryption and radio programming templates
  • Complete system documentation
  • Live system upgrades
  • Ensuring the integrity of the architecture/design
